Transaction 075813e10505f1e0a4bd1c77b88955aa0dcb419fcaae790fe7f33403b03faa99

1 Input
2 Outputs
  • 075813e10505f1e0a4bd1c77b88955aa0dcb419fcaae790fe7f33403b03faa99:0
  • value  8560250
    address  16YP9HUQoPHGoDBmhYgZUtsfT2pQ4hKzhm
  • 075813e10505f1e0a4bd1c77b88955aa0dcb419fcaae790fe7f33403b03faa99:1
  • value  1411106
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c